Output 2c96df653892e7f8c5dfd230af541c7243bbe75e7c784ded76ac4dbd57193fb8:0

value
3498533
script pubkey
OP_0 OP_PUSHBYTES_20 38cf2290ff8012bd0580302ca8f9514e48ae0dde
address
bc1q8r8j9y8lsqft6pvqxqk23723fey2urw79qk2e8
transaction
2c96df653892e7f8c5dfd230af541c7243bbe75e7c784ded76ac4dbd57193fb8
spent
true